These two-way speakers have specially designed woofers with linear long throw butyl
rubber surrounds for long life and superior damping. Pivoting, PEI dome tweeters are
utilized for excellent high frequency dispersion throughout your entire listening
environment.
PAINTING SPEAKER GRILL
REDIC6 In-Ceiling Speaker grill can be painted with ordinary latex paint.
1. Remove scrim cloth
2. Dilute paint with water using 4:1 or 5:1 proportion
3. Paint grill
4. While paint is wet, carefully use compressed air to clear the grill holes
5. After grill has dried completely, replace scrim cloth
INSTALLATION
Locate existing pipes, ductwork, AC wiring, or other obstruction before cutting holes in the ceiling!
1. Use the template (template diameter 8.1" / 20.5 cm) to trace a circle lightly in
pencil where the hole will be located à
2. Use a keyhole saw or hacksaw blade to cut the hole
3. Connect the speaker wire to the speaker terminals – strip ¼" – ½" insulation and ensure that no stray
strands are protruding from the connectors
4. Insert the speaker in the cutout, rotating the frame as needed
5. Aim pivoting tweeter toward the intended listener location by pressing gently on the outside of the tweeter
ring
6. Tighten the screws equally – clamps will rotate out and secure the frame to the drywall, DO NOT
OVERTIGHTEN SCREWS (see below images)
